> I have started my remote X session with the following
> export DISPLAY=127.0.0.1:0.0
> PATH=/usr/X11R6/bin:$PATH
> eval `ssh-agent`
> rm -rf /tmp/.X11-unix
> XWin -screen 0 1024 768 &
> ssh -X user@host
>
> But the window that opens up doesn't give me functionality to move
> sub-windows around.. so that when I open a gui, it remains static on the
> screen, giving me no way to move or re-size it. Is there another option or
> library I need for this?
>
No wonder, since you forget to start a windows manager.
XWin is not a windows manager.
Why don't you simply "startx" on the cygwin box, and issue the ssh
commands in a terminal window there?
